Digital Punch is a boutique digital marketing agency in Vancouver that blends data-driven strategy with creative execution to help brands attract, engage, and convert. Founded in 2010, they specialize in SEO, PPC, content marketing, and CRO for B2B, healthcare, tourism, and more.

The SEO Works is a digital marketing agency specialising in SEO, PPC, and performance-led search marketing. Founded in 2009, they work with businesses internationally from SMEs to enterprise brands, with specialist capability in AI-led search and answer engine optimisation.
